1帮我写一个C语言程序.1.请编写函数void countvalue(int *a,int *n),它的功能是:求出1到1000之内能被7或11整除但不能同时被7和11整除的所有整数放在数组a中,并通过n返回这些数的个数.要求三个以上函数完成程序.2.下列程序的功能是:设A,B,C为三个非零的正整数,计算并输出下列不定方程组解的个数CN...
【C语言】【笔试题】编写函数: unsigned int reverse_bit(unsigned int value); 翻转二进制序列,编写函数:unsignedintreverse_bit(unsignedintvalue);这个函数的返回值value的二进制位模式从左到右翻转后的值。如:在32位机器上25这个值包含下列各位:00000000000000000
这不是库函数,应该是一个子函数,自己在程序里找找,不过顾名思义:getvalue()就是获取一个数值的意思
New_Value[m] = Old_Value; return(_PLS[m]); } 上升沿函数的逻辑原理是: 第一次进入函数: ①Old_Value从0→1;(此时New_Value[m]初始值为0) ②_PLS[m] = Old_Value & (Old_Value ^ New_Value[m])的运算结果为1(括号里异或运算为1); ③New_Value[m])= Old_Value被赋值为1; ④返回_PLS[...
百度试题 结果1 题目在C语言中,哪个函数用于计算两个数的最大值? A. max() B. max_int() C. max_value() D. None of the above 相关知识点: 试题来源: 解析 D 反馈 收藏
简单地说,这里的*a就是调用countValue(&INt1,&INt2)函数的里参数的INt1,*n就是INt2. 下面的就好是:INt2=INt2+1;INt1++; 结果一 题目 C语言中*a是什么意思啊?和数组一个用法吗? 有一个函数 void countValue(int *a,int *n) { int i; *n=0; for(i=1;i<=1000;i++) if((i%7==0...
要实现这个功能,我们需要编写一个C语言函数,该函数调用fe_getpcideviceid来获取device id,并检查这个device id是否在指定的值(51bf、51c8、51c9、51ca)之一。如果是,函数返回true;否则,返回false。以下是实现这个功能的代码: c #include <stdbool.h> #include <stdint.h> // 假设这个函数已经...
输出函数,四种用法: 2.1、第一种用法 #include<stdio.h>intmain(void){printf("hello,c\n");return0; } 控制台显示: hello,c --- Process exited after0.3468seconds withreturnvalue0请按任意键继续. . . 那么一直这样写,为何要加上一个\n呢? 再看下...
可变参数函数的实现与函数调用的栈结构密切相关,正常情况下C的函数参数入栈规则为__stdcall, 它是从右到左的,即函数中的最右边的参数最先入栈。例如,对于函数: void fun(int a, int b, int c) { int d; ... } 其栈结构为 0x1ffc-->d
C语言system函数返回值 目录1、system(执行shell 命令)2、popen(建立管道I/O)3、使用vfork()新建子进程,然后调用exec函数族C++ 调用Linux的系统指令的几种方法 1、system(执行shell 命令)相关函数: fork,execve,waitpid,popen表头文件: #include<stdlib.h>定义函数: int system(const char ...